Carport base construction involves preparing a solid foundation on which a carport can be securely installed. This service typically includes clearing the designated area, leveling the ground, and laying a stable surface such as concrete, gravel, or paving stones. Properly constructing the base ensures the carport remains level and stable over time, preventing issues like sinking, shifting, or uneven settling that can compromise the structure’s safety and durability. Experienced service providers focus on creating a strong, even foundation that supports the weight of the carport and withstands regular use and environmental conditions.

This service helps address common problems associated with poorly prepared or unstable ground. Without a proper base, a carport may develop structural issues, such as leaning or collapsing, especially under heavy loads or in areas prone to moisture and erosion. An inadequate foundation can also lead to water pooling around the structure, causing rust, wood rot, or other damage. By investing in professional base construction, property owners can avoid costly repairs and ensure their carport remains functional and safe for years to come.

The overview below groups typical Carport Base Construction proj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Upland, CA.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or carport base repairs in Upland, CA often range from $250-$600. Many routine fixes fall within this band, especially for straightforward crack repairs or small base replacements.

Standard Installations - Building a new carport base or replacing an existing one usually costs between $1,200 and $3,500. Most projects in this range involve standard materials and moderate site preparation.

Larger, Complex Projects - More extensive carport base constructions, including reinforced foundations or custom designs, can reach $4,000-$8,000 or higher. Fewer projects fall into this upper tier, typically involving additional site work or specialized materials.

Full Replacement - Complete overhauls of existing carport bases in Upland often cost $5,000 or more, depending on size and complexity. These projects are less common and usually involve significant structural updates or custom features.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a suitable base material for a carport? Local contractors typically recommend concrete or gravel bases, depending on the site's conditions and the vehicle storage needs.

How deep should a carport base be? The depth of the base is usually determined by soil type and local building codes, with many pros recommending a minimum of 4 to 6 inches for stability.

Can a carport base be installed on uneven ground? Yes, experienced service providers can prepare and level the ground to create a stable foundation suitable for a carport.

What factors influence the choice of a carport base? Soil stability, climate conditions, and the weight of the structure are key considerations that local contractors evaluate when constructing a base.

Is a permit needed for building a carport base in Upland, CA? Permit requirements vary by location; local building authorities or contractors can advise on the necessary approvals for a carport base.
